LONGINES SPIRIT ZULU TIME 1925
We love some retro charm so, naturally, we love the Zulu Time 1925! The newest member of the Spirit lineup, this one pays tribute to the world’s first dual-time watch, made a century ago by Longines
OMEGA SEAMASTER DIVER 300M
The Seamaster story is now over 75 years in the making. One of our favorite chapters? The No Time To Die, Daniel Craig’s final “Bond” watch For 2025, Omega has updated the titanium diver in a new green colorway that retains the charisma of the original. And that mesh bracelet? Still perfection.
NOMOS CLUB SPORT NEOMATIK WORLDTIMER BLUE
When you travel as much as Freddy, pursuing bad guys all over the globe, you gotta come equipped with the right watch. NOMOS’s newest worldtimer makes timezone tracking easy thanks to a handy button above the crown. Press it once and watch as both the city ring and hour hand jump ahead. Need the home time? Check out the 24-hour subdial!

GRAND SEIKO HERITAGE HI-BEAT SBGH353
Where will Freddy’s secret missions take him next? Japan? If so, you can be sure he’ll be sporting Grand Seiko’s SBGH353. Thanks to a clever case design that needs no bezel at all, this one lives up to its Ever-Brilliant steel name
